Trekking in the Oulanka Nationalpark – The beartrail/Karhunkierros –
a hut and tent trekking tour with luggage transfer – and the exotic experience of a tentsauna!

The maybe most well known long-hiking trail in Scandinavia is situated in the south-eastern corner of Finnish Lapland. In the Oulanka national park, which reaches the Russian national park Paanajärvi in the east. Already in 1897 the Finns remarked the special beauty of this area, but not earlier than 1956 the borders of the actual national park Oulanka were fixed in the law. Remarkable for this national park is the river Oulankajoki, which we follow often during our tour. The nature of this national park is exceptional because of its wide flora-variety in the river valleys. Unique rock formations and canyons were built by the erosion. This national park attracts many professional photographers during the year ... and of course also a lot of visitor! We hike along the 60 most beautiful kilometres of this trail…

Program
1st day: Transfer from the airport Kuusamo to the Hotel. Dinner and Overnight
2nd day: Start to the trek. Road Kuusamo-Salla – Oulanka Campground; The trail leads through dry forests and a very good hiking trail to Ristikallio, a very impressive rock on the top of a lake. Further on to the beautiful rapids of Taivalköngäs, where we enjoy lunch. Across the first hanging bridge the track leads us further along the river Oulankajoki until we reach the campground of Oulanka. Dinner, Sauna and overnight in cabins. Distance about 17 km, duration about 5 - 6 hours.
3rd day: Oulanka Campground - Nurminsaari; After the breakfast we start our day with a visit in the nature centre of Oulanka, where we find a lot of interesting information about the backgrounds and history of the Oulanka Nationalpark. After one more kilometre hiking we already reach the famous canyon of Kiutaköngäs. A very special place, where the water is falling on a distance of 600 m about 14 m – made by the ice age. Tracks of first settlements of Kuusamo are found here as well. Still all along the Oulankajoki we hike on a very comfortable trail further on to the wilderness cottage Ansakämppa. From there, we will be picked up by boat, cross the river and are brought to our next overnight place. Sauna, Dinner and Overnight in a lodge. Distance 8 km, duration 3 hours.
4th day: Nurminsaari - Juuma; After crossing the Oulanka River again by boat we continue our trail along the very beautiful and quiet part of the river Oulankajoki with its sand- and gravel beaches. After some kilometres we leave this main river of the park and cross the rolling hills until we reach Kulmakkajärvi and the cottage Jussinkämppä. From this beautiful corner we continue our tour still across hills and swamps until we reach the shore of Kitkajoki. We hike the little bit more demanding part along this best whitewater river in Finland. With a little luck we meet also River Rafting boats coming down the stream. Somewhere on a cosy corner we enjoy lunch on the shore. After a quite steep but short uphill we reach the crossing into the “small bear trail” before we reach the famous rapids of “Myllykoski”. From there we reach within a very short time our next stageend, Oulanka Basecamp. Sauna, dinner, overnight. Distance about 26 km, duration 8 hours.
5th day: Small bear trail; After the breakfast we start to our day hike along the small bear trail. The first 4 km we hike back on the same route like we came the day before… further across hanging bridges to a great half island in the river Kitkajoki and up to the top of the south shore… from there we hike with many stops for pictures further until we reach Siilastupa. A cottage straight opposite of the famous falls Jyrävä, where we enjoy our lunch. This is probably the most photographed waterfall in Finland. After a very short but steep climb back up to the top, the scenic hike follows still the Kitkajoki, passing Aallokkokoski, the longest white water part of the river. Our daytour ends again in “Myllykoski”, the old mill. Dinner, Sauna and Overnight in Oulanka Basecamp. Distance about 12 km, duration about 4 hours.
6th day: Juuma - Kumpuvaara; Further along the “big bear trail” in the direction of south… Here we leave for a while the National Park, we get an impression about Finnish farmland. After a short side trip to the rocks of Joenniskan we reach Kumpuvaara, our next overnight place. Here we experience a very typical Finnish tentsauna! Dinner in the kota restaurant, overnight in tents. Distance approx. 12 km, Duration approx. 4 hours.
7th day: Kumpuvaara – Valtavaara – Ruka; This last stage leads us again back to the National Park. A climb up the “mountain” Valtavaara allows us many great views back to our trail and further in the direction of our finish – Ruka. After a last downhill we finally reach it – Ruka, a famous skiing resort, where we will have the chance to buy some souvenirs in several shops. Dinner, Sauna and overnight back in the Hotel. Distance 10 km, Duration. 3 – 4 hours.
8th day: After the breakfast transfer back to the airport Kuusamo.
